Output 659dbb6a70220b04d78dbf9c3e6fa0bb2fce6c3748be0395e4268f81aac74699:1

value
425134548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a849fce3838b9fe8b68bd51647e043e434fc0364 OP_EQUAL
address
3H2r5Y6ci1xYY5eWuWojt4ZHRXcBEJxg9A
transaction
659dbb6a70220b04d78dbf9c3e6fa0bb2fce6c3748be0395e4268f81aac74699
spent
true